Microsoft Taps AMD for Assistance With Xbox Series X Production – PCMag AU
Xbox boss Phil Spencer says Microsoft has reached out to AMD for additional help meeting the high Xbox Series X demand it’s been facing since November.
(Image: Microsoft)
The Xbox Series X and Xbox Series S have been on the market since November, but they’re still very difficult to find, with frustrated gamers jumping on every retail drop. Many come up empty-handed, resorting to high prices on eBay to join the next generation of gaming.
It’s clear Microsoft is still facing difficulties with meeting the astronomical demand for its consoles. However, according to Phil Spencer, VP of Gaming at Microsoft, there may be a light at the end of the tunnel….
